Transaction 58b5ced251d012d26dee0acefda903f161984612d001ffed89e6c2ca03bf3bed
1 Input
1 Output
-
58b5ced251d012d26dee0acefda903f161984612d001ffed89e6c2ca03bf3bed:0
- value
- 2382804
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0e73323cf54b678acdadc2cc98251e2cfbc4035d OP_EQUAL
- address
- 331RPCpeyzu2jT7DhAN9RxxzeqjEFhbHuN